Thanks for the patch again.
There are still some holes in it: If the user deletes the folder while the composer is open, the bug is still triggered. Also, when the user queues the message in the outbox and sends it later, there is still a window of opportunity for the folder to get deleted.

So while the patch works, the changes should really be in the maildispatcher agent, as there is no possible race condition for the folder to get deleted in the meantime.

> If you tried to send an email but the custom send-mail folder (settings->configure kmail->identities->modify->advanced) doesn't exist then the kmail doesn't store the send-mail into the default... So with this patch the send-mail is saved in the custom folder (if it exists) otherwise it is saved in the default one...
